Header Banner
gadgethacks.mark.png
Gadget Hacks Shop Apple Guides Android Guides iPhone Guides Mac Guides Pixel Guides Samsung Guides Tweaks & Hacks Privacy & Security Productivity Hacks Movies & TV Smartphone Gaming Music & Audio Travel Tips Videography Tips Chat Apps

DIY NAS Server Setup: Build Your Own Home Storage

"DIY NAS Server Setup: Build Your Own Home Storage" cover image

Setting up your own Network Attached Storage (NAS) server might sound like a project reserved for IT professionals, but it's actually more accessible than you'd think. With the right guidance, you can build a powerful home server that handles both automated backups and seamless content streaming across all your devices. Whether you're tired of paying monthly fees for cloud storage or want complete control over your digital media library, a DIY NAS offers the perfect blend of functionality, privacy, and long-term cost savings.

Modern NAS building has become dramatically more approachable thanks to web-based configuration interfaces, comprehensive documentation, and plug-and-play component compatibility. Unlike the command-line heavy setups of the past, today's NAS operating systems guide you through setup with visual wizards, while standardized SATA connections and tool-free cases eliminate much of the traditional hardware complexity.

Choosing the right hardware foundation

The heart of any successful NAS build starts with selecting components that match your specific needs and budget. For most home users, a low-power CPU like an Intel Celeron or AMD Ryzen embedded processor provides enough processing power for file serving and basic media transcoding without driving up electricity costs. These processors typically consume between 10-35 watts, making them ideal for a device that runs 24/7.

To put power consumption in perspective, a 25-watt NAS running continuously costs approximately $26 annually in electricity at the national average rate of 12 cents per kWh. Compare this to a repurposed desktop computer drawing 150+ watts, which could cost over $150 yearly just to operate. Energy-efficient components also generate less heat, enabling quieter cooling solutions and potentially extending component lifespan in the always-on environment.

Memory requirements vary significantly based on intended use, but 8GB serves as a practical starting point for most home setups. If you plan to run multiple services simultaneously or handle 4K video transcoding, consider upgrading to 16GB or more. The storage configuration deserves careful consideration—while you might be tempted to fill every drive bay immediately, starting with two or three drives allows room for future expansion while keeping initial costs manageable.

PRO TIP: Calculate your current storage usage across all devices before sizing your NAS. Most users discover they need less capacity than expected initially, but growth patterns vary dramatically based on media consumption and backup strategies.

Understanding RAID configurations and backup strategies

RAID arrays offer protection against drive failures, but they're not a substitute for proper backups—a distinction that trips up many first-time NAS builders. RAID 1 mirrors data across two drives, providing redundancy but limiting usable capacity to 50% of total storage. RAID 5 requires at least three drives and can survive one drive failure while offering better storage efficiency, though rebuild times can stretch 12-24 hours with modern high-capacity drives.

The rebuild time consideration becomes critical as drive sizes increase. A 4TB drive in RAID 5 might rebuild overnight, but an 18TB drive could require multiple days of intensive operation, during which the array remains vulnerable to additional failures. This reality has driven many users toward RAID 6 configurations for larger arrays, trading some storage efficiency for dual-drive failure protection.

For backup strategies, the 3-2-1 rule remains the gold standard: keep three copies of important data, store them on two different types of media, and maintain one copy offsite. Your NAS can serve as one local backup destination, but consider pairing it with cloud storage or an offsite backup drive for truly comprehensive protection. Many NAS operating systems include built-in backup tools that can automatically sync critical data to external services or other NAS devices.

Automated backup scheduling eliminates the human factor that dooms manual backup schemes. Configure your NAS to perform incremental backups during low-usage hours, with weekly full backups to external destinations. Modern backup tools can throttle bandwidth usage and pause during active streaming or work hours, ensuring protection doesn't interfere with daily use.

Selecting and configuring your NAS operating system

The operating system choice significantly impacts both functionality and ease of use, with hardware compatibility being a crucial consideration. TrueNAS CORE offers enterprise-grade features and rock-solid ZFS file system support, making it excellent for users who prioritize data integrity and don't mind a steeper learning curve. However, it demands ECC memory for optimal stability and works best with server-grade hardware components.

Unraid provides a more user-friendly approach with its web-based interface and flexible storage management, though it requires a paid license for more than six drives. Its key advantage lies in handling mixed drive sizes gracefully—you can combine 4TB, 8TB, and 12TB drives in the same array without waste. Unraid also excels at running Docker containers and virtual machines alongside storage duties.

For those preferring turnkey solutions, Synology's DiskStation Manager (DSM) delivers polished software with extensive app support, though it's typically paired with Synology hardware. OpenMediaVault strikes a middle ground with solid functionality and plugin support while remaining completely free. Setup complexity ranges from 2-3 hours for Unraid to potentially 6-8 hours for TrueNAS, depending on your configuration requirements and familiarity with the platform.

Each platform handles initial setup differently, but most guide you through drive configuration, network settings, and user account creation via web-based wizards. Consider your long-term plans when choosing—migrating between NAS operating systems later often requires complete data reconstruction.

Network configuration and remote access setup

Proper network configuration ensures your NAS integrates smoothly with your existing home network while providing secure remote access when needed. Most NAS devices work well with gigabit Ethernet connections, though enthusiasts might consider 2.5GbE or 10GbE for faster local transfers. To determine if faster networking makes sense, calculate your usage patterns: 4K video streaming requires roughly 25-50 Mbps, while backing up a laptop might sustain 200-400 Mbps on gigabit networks.

Static IP assignment prevents connectivity issues and simplifies port forwarding if you plan to access your NAS remotely. Configure your router to reserve a specific IP address for your NAS MAC address, typically in the 192.168.1.100-200 range to avoid conflicts with DHCP-assigned devices. Document this IP address and include it in your network configuration notes for future reference.

Setting up secure remote access requires careful attention to security practices. VPN connections offer the most secure method for accessing your NAS from outside your home network, creating an encrypted tunnel that protects your data during transmission. If VPN setup seems too complex, many NAS platforms offer their own remote access solutions with built-in security features, though these should be configured carefully and kept updated.

The convenience versus security balance becomes particularly important for family members who need simple access to shared files. Consider creating separate access methods: VPN for administrative tasks and platform-specific apps for basic file access, each with appropriate permission levels and monitoring.

Implementing security hardening and maintenance routines

Security shouldn't be an afterthought when setting up your NAS, especially if you plan to access it remotely. Start by changing all default passwords to strong, unique credentials and disable any unnecessary services or accounts. Enable two-factor authentication where available, and consider setting up automated security updates to keep your system protected against emerging threats. Create a security checklist that includes regular password rotation, service audits, and access log reviews.

Regular maintenance keeps your NAS running smoothly and helps prevent data loss. Schedule periodic drive health checks using built-in SMART monitoring tools, and set up email notifications for any system alerts or drive warnings. Plan for drive replacement before failures occur—most drives show warning signs through SMART data before complete failure, typically including increased reallocated sectors, pending sectors, or unusual temperature patterns.

Establish a maintenance calendar with monthly drive health reviews, quarterly backup restoration tests, and semi-annual security audits. Keep your NAS firmware updated, maintain current backups of your configuration settings, and periodically test your backup and recovery procedures to ensure they work when needed. Create documentation that includes your configuration choices, network settings, and troubleshooting steps for common issues.

PRO TIP: Set up monitoring alerts for drive temperature, available storage space, and backup job completion status. Many catastrophic failures can be prevented with early warning systems and proactive replacement strategies.

Where do we go from here?

Building your own NAS server opens up a world of possibilities beyond simple file storage and media streaming. As you become more comfortable with your setup, you might explore additional services like home automation hubs, personal cloud synchronization, or even virtual machine hosting. The key is starting with a solid foundation and gradually expanding functionality as your needs grow.

Advanced projects might include setting up automated media acquisition and organization, running a personal VPN server, hosting development environments, or creating isolated network segments for IoT devices. Each expansion should build logically on your established infrastructure while maintaining system stability and security standards.

Remember that the best NAS is one that reliably serves your specific requirements without unnecessary complexity. Take time to properly plan your build, invest in quality components where it matters most, and don't skip the security and backup planning phases. With careful setup and regular maintenance, your DIY NAS will provide years of reliable service while giving you complete control over your digital life.

Bottom line: start with a configuration that handles your immediate needs comfortably, implement robust backup and security practices from day one, and document everything for future reference. Your future self will thank you when expansion or troubleshooting becomes necessary.

Apple's iOS 26 and iPadOS 26 updates are packed with new features, and you can try them before almost everyone else. First, check our list of supported iPhone and iPad models, then follow our step-by-step guide to install the iOS/iPadOS 26 beta — no paid developer account required.

Sponsored

Related Articles

Comments

No Comments Exist

Be the first, drop a comment!